:::Our new cat, Abby, was a stray. She was using the litter box for about a week, now she is going right next to it on the rug. What do I do?
::
::First I would take her to the vet to rule out any infections going on inside, second have you changed the litter? Or cleaning it out everyday. Some cat's don't like dirty litter boxes.

:I am taking her to the vet tomorrow for her shots and am taking a stool sample w/me. The liter is clean, I scoop it out. It is kind of the "chunky" kind, do some cats prefer something softer? I am sorry about all the questions, but I have reptiles, this is my first, "furry" critter.
: I hate to even think this, but could this be the reason someone got rid of her? I won't of course, I will do whatever to fix this problem. Today I found a "deposit" in the corner of my dining room. Thanks!

Anna unfortunatly this may be the reason she was given away. I see frequently at shelters. Try a differant litter, she may not care for the kind you are using. Cats are funny about things like that, mine will only use the clumping kind because it's soft on there feet. You may want to also try posting your question on CatHobbyist under the behavior board.
